Output 61db21fbf5b520d422b5c0a94cb8311a72fe0eb64c260efdef17c921f45cda38:6

value
21531165
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1a186a776601da1b75e67ce18ea1320cb0efa96c76c3b1912b0cb325ce90d8cc
address
tb1prgvx5amxq8dpka0x0nscagfjpjcwl2tvwmpmryftpjejtn5smrxqdz38j6
transaction
61db21fbf5b520d422b5c0a94cb8311a72fe0eb64c260efdef17c921f45cda38